Hello,
I'm trying to use rofi as the Spotlight feature on a Mac. There are some issues that I am having.
First, specifying a starting directory for the "directory" configuration option does not result in rofi's starting in that directory. rofi starts in the directory in which it was previously.
Second, I'd like it if rofi could recursively search for files through subdirectories of the current directory. The Spotlight feature on a Mac is really helpful in this regard, as you can open any file with the press of just a few buttons. In rofi, the user is required to navigate through the file system and then search for the file in the directory in which it is located. A Spotlight-like feature on rofi would be great.
